Meet the Baron Ending Explained: A charlatan posing as Baron Munchhausen is invited to be guest speaker at a girls' school. Directed by Walter Lang, this 1933 comedy film stars Jack Pearl (Baron Munchhausen), alongside Jimmy Durante as Joe McGoo, Zasu Pitts as Zasu, Ted Healy as Head Janitor.
